在2024年这个信息爆炸的时代,服务器日志不仅是技术人员处理问题的关键,也是在分布式系统中确保一切正常运行的基础。掌握高效查看服务器日志的技巧,可以大大提高工作效率,减少故障排查时间。以下是五个实用技巧,帮助你更好地查看和管理服务器日志。
在多台服务器环境中,集中管理日志文件是必不可少的。使用像Elasticsearch、Logstash、Kibana (ELK Stack)这样的日志管理工具,可以将分散在各个服务器上的日志集中到一处进行统一查看和分析。这不仅方便了日志查询,还能通过图表展示数据趋势,快速锁定问题。
2. 实时监控与告警
设置实时监控和告警机制是提高日志查看效率的重要手段。借助Prometheus等监控工具,结合Alertmanager,可以在系统发生异常时第一时间收到告警通知。这样一来,技术人员可以迅速响应和处理问题,避免长时间的系统停机或性能下降。
3. 使用高效的日志搜索引擎
当日志量巨大时,如何快速定位到相关日志成为一大挑战。此时,一个高效的日志搜索引擎显得尤为重要。ELK Stack中的Elasticsearch就是一个强大的搜索引擎,可以通过关键词、时间范围等条件快速筛选出所需的日志记录,极大地提升排查效率。
4. 合理设置日志级别
在日常维护中,合理设置日志级别至关重要。可以根据实际需求,设定DEBUG、INFO、WARN、ERROR等不同级别的日志输出,以便在问题发生时能够详细了解系统运行情况,而在正常运行时仅记录必要的信息,降低日志量。这不仅有助于日志分析,还能减少存储压力。
5. 定期清理和归档日志
服务器日志随着时间推移会不断增多,如果不进行清理,很容易占满存储空间。应制定定期清理和归档的策略,将过期的日志文件移动到归档存储中,或者删除不再需要的日志。采用自动化脚本进行定期处理,可以确保日志管理工作不被遗漏。
掌握以上五个技巧后,你将发现查看和管理服务器日志不再是繁琐的任务。通过使用合适的工具和方法,可以显著提升日志处理效率,让系统维护变得更加轻松和高效。